Transaction 64b7a43ff68e1ca46c8e62e5a17d45017ead35c002e5ef301780da7e20219314

1 Input
2 Outputs
  • 64b7a43ff68e1ca46c8e62e5a17d45017ead35c002e5ef301780da7e20219314:0
  • value  50000000
    address  3PcSoZrrZ1HZLEWdL9WPj9iWxyiLPKDpaE
  • 64b7a43ff68e1ca46c8e62e5a17d45017ead35c002e5ef301780da7e20219314:1
  • value  194302277
    address  1AWSt8CXqdFArBCtJ8kKjQM8dB7KMgFsaS